• Forum has been upgraded, all links, images, etc are as they were. Please see Official Announcements for more information

v0.10.12.x RC4 Testing

Status
Not open for further replies.
Not strictly an RC4 issue but I was actuallly referring to this problem with the Mac wallet. Its a font packaging issue I think. I completely agree that the n/a is disconcerting too though!

screen-shot-2014-07-09-at-11-31-23-am-png.219
Thanks for the report, this is fixed in RC4 https://github.com/darkcoinproject/darkcoin/pull/26

Will have a chat with Evan if we push 0.9.11.7 and 0.10.11.7 for Mac users to the darkcoin.io site today.
 
Can you explain it to me like I'm 80. If I have 100 addresses in my wallet, each address has 1 anonymized coin, and I send one of them. How does that "de-anonymize" the other 99? There must be something I'm missing in how bitcoin really works I should probably read the basics lol.
No, in the case that you want to send 11DRK and you select for example under coin control anonymised inputs of 10, 1, and 1 (just in case, to cover any fees) then sending those shouldn't render the rest of your balance deanonymised. But upon having received that 11DRK, you'd want to have it DS+'d again to preserve anonymity when you come to spend them yourself.
 
Please have a look at this darksend transaction: http://test.explorer.darkcoin.fr/tx/a12d1f2eb5afc216c81616cc150196c7d70dcae1d3bd19e967f262707f78fe67
I have basically sent 123.4567891 tDRK using anonymous funds but it seems that all available anonymized inputs of my wallet were sent and I am getting 3929.53121167 tDRK back to a change address?
screencaps:
Had you selected all your anonymised inputs under coin control? Or did you get 3900DRK out of nowhere, because that would be a big exploit...
 
Trying to launch a masternode currently. Using wallet version 10.12.14.
To prevent the denomination on the single 1000 input, what command do I use for no denomination in the config file - is it :
Code:
nodenomination=1
?
 
I have made a script to check whether collateral is caused by specific MN.

Looks like collateral tx is fixed to specific address(for checking).


Code:
darktest@sv1:~/collateral> ./run.py 9660 10140
block: 9660,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9660,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9662,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9662,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9662,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9663,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9663,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9669,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9672,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9679,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9696,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9696,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9709,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9711,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9713,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9718,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9718,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9722,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9723,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9737,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9738,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9747,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9748,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9752,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9760,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9777,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9787,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9787,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9789,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9796,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9797,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9801,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9807,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9814,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9814,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9814,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9829,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9830,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9832,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9832,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9835,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9836,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9837,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9837,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9839,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9839,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9849,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9854,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9873,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9878,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9881,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9887,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9887,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9888,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9888,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9898,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9909,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9909,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9925,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9952,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9952,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9961,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9969,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9992,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 9993,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10002,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10005,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10006,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10007,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10035,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10040,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10046,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10049,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10050,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10080,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10094,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10096,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10096,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10098,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10101,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10102,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10112,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10117,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10127,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
block: 10136, toadress: muqFjdh1S3eWro6KQ6yRX7zQSKqVubCHkf, toamount: 0.025
 
Update on my part: Got another fresh windows wallet, made sure got the darkcoin.conf file before I started to run the wallet so it would not go to main net ... Got 10k tdrk and I let it do its job over night. Still got 3 collateral fees this time.
 
Currently I have 7 darksend rounds and 2 collateral payments of 0.026 each. In wallet I have one faucet 1000 tDRK tx.
 
Trying to launch a masternode currently. Using wallet version 10.12.14.
To prevent the denomination on the single 1000 input, what command do I use for no denomination in the config file - is it :
Code:
nodenomination=1
?
Unfortunately there is no command yet to stop GUI wallet from splitting 1000 DRK vin - but according to
Tested with fresh wallet.dat. The first 1000 tDRK transaction gets splitted, the second stays intact. So here's my vote for a GUI switch!
there is a chance that a second 1000 DRK vin does not get split in the first round :D

After that you can lock your 1000 DRK vin via coin control.

upload_2014-8-6_18-15-29.png
-->
after.PNG


additionally add

Code:
darksendrounds=0
enabledaemondarksend=false

to your darkcoin.conf

HTH
 
Last edited by a moderator:
flare, correct, second tx did not become splitted. Sent the 1000 in change addresses back to the first generated wallet address and successfully started the MN.
 
flare, correct, second tx did not become splitted. Sent the 1000 in change addresses back to the first generated wallet address and successfully started the MN.
Glad it worked, nevertheless it's a ugly workaround :grin:

EDIT: And now it even split my locked unspent... grrrr....
 
No, in the case that you want to send 11DRK and you select for example under coin control anonymised inputs of 10, 1, and 1 (just in case, to cover any fees) then sending those shouldn't render the rest of your balance deanonymised. But upon having received that 11DRK, you'd want to have it DS+'d again to preserve anonymity when you come to spend them yourself.
Ok, apparently the behaviour I was seeing is not intended: https://darkcointalk.org/threads/rc4-testing.1830/page-61#post-14890
 
****** Please Update To 10.12.15 or 9.12.15 *******

We shouldn't see anymore collateral fees now, plus processing large amounts of funds will go MUCH faster. Try to make a wallet with 5000-100k DRK and let it run, let's see how well this works now.

- Added session IDs for masternode communication. Clients were getting confused when they got messages about other sessions (sometimes happened when they all jumped on the same masternode at once)
- Added a pre-session state where the client will query a random masternode and ask if they can perform a merge on N darkcoin without giving any other information. If that amount is compatible without losing anonymity, the client will then add it's entry for merging
- Added code to randomly use the top 20 masternodes, this can dynamically be increased as more transaction traffic starts to happen (although it's not implemented but it could be done later)
- After successful transactions clients will now automatically attempt another session on a random masternode, then repeat until they get any kind of error or run out of funds that need to be processed.
- Fixed a change address reuse issue
- Fixed an issue with the compatible join algorithm (Masternodes will only join the same denominations, this wasn't always the case before)
- Inc protocol to kick old users odd again

Stable Binaries
http://www.darkcoin.io/downloads/master-rc4/darkcoin-qt
http://www.darkcoin.io/downloads/master-rc4/darkcoind

RC4 Binaries ( masternodes / auto-denom )
http://www.darkcoin.io/downloads/rc4/darkcoin-qt
http://www.darkcoin.io/downloads/rc4/darkcoind
 
I've been getting the following error quite often, which makes the wallet not to send the coins, but after that the wallet still gets denominate and collateral fees:
upload_2014-8-6_14-23-2.png

upload_2014-8-6_14-26-40.png
 
v 15 - darkSend Status => not compatible with existing transactions.
 
Last edited by a moderator:
Status
Not open for further replies.
Back
Top